Optimism

Optimism is the tendency to expect good outcomes and stay constructive under pressure, treating setbacks as temporary and workable rather than permanent.

Realistic optimism keeps teams moving through setbacks. It is the difference between a problem that spirals and one that gets calmly worked — and it is contagious in either direction.
